An оbese client аt 30 weeks’ gestаtiоn is undergоing lаbor induction with oxytocin for severe preeclampsia. Uterine contractions are not adequately detected by the external tocodynamometer, and the nurse is hesitant to increase the oxytocin infusion due to the inability to accurately assess contraction strength. The nurse notifies the health care provider of the situation. Which prescription should the nurse expect to be implemented first?
